WebJan 25, 2024 · If she invested $500 at age 25, and then $50 a month until she had put away a total of $5,000, she would have almost $174,000 at retirement age. That is double what she would have had if she waited until she had $5,000 at age 35. Starting small makes a significant difference, especially if it means you get in the market sooner. At age 30, he … WebFeb 1, 2024 · If a 13-year-old invests an average of $3,000 per year for five years, and earns an average investment return of 7% per year, the account will grow to $17,253 by age 18. Even if he stopped funding the account, and just let it grow, it will reach $414,861 by the time he turns 65.

WebPeople under 18 can’t start investing alone. The law requires investors to be at least 18 and 21 in some states. However, there’s a simple and completely legal way around this rule: opening a custodial account.
